Description
The door is a solid, flat panel, medium gray color, with a vertical, rectangular black handle on the right side. It is flanked by two narrow, vertical sidelights, also medium gray framed, with textured glass. Above the door and sidelights is a horizontal transom window composed of four panes of textured glass, framed in the same medium gray material as the door and sidelights. Above the transom is a horizontal wooden beam, with visible wood grain, supporting a protruding roof overhang. The overhang is off-white with horizontal grooves and a flat roof. The building exterior is off-white stucco. A green wreath is centered on the door. A garland with red bows and small lights is draped across the wooden beam above the door. Two small Christmas trees, decorated with lights and red bows, are in black pots on either side of the door. A small brown doormat is in front of the door. Two outdoor light fixtures are mounted on the wall, one on each side of the door. The building has a modern, minimalist design. The door is positioned at the end of a concrete walkway. Large rocks and desert vegetation are in the foreground. Measurement lines are overlaid on the image, indicating dimensions in millimeters.
